Kremlin's claims of success as Putin addresses Kursk conflict
- The Russian military is pushing back the enemy from the Kursk region. There is no doubt that the region will be liberated, Vladimir Putin warned during the annual conference.
Many reports given by Russian media or representatives are part of propaganda. Such information is part of the information war conducted by the Russian Federation.
Vladimir Putin convened an annual conference where he answers a series of carefully pre-selected questions. The topic of the war in Ukraine and the Ukrainian offensive in the Kursk region quickly arose.
A journalist from the TASS agency asked Putin how he assesses the progress of the nearly three-year ongoing war in Ukraine and whether victory is nearer.
Putin stated that "the situation is changing radically." - Movement occurs along the entire front line. Daily. It's not about advancing by 110, 220, 330 yards. Our fighters are occupying and reclaiming territory measured in square miles, he argued.
- The Armed Forces of Ukraine are simply sending their special forces to the Kursk region to meet their demise. The losses are tremendous. Honestly, I've never seen so many abandoned bodies of enemies, Putin tried to persuade.
